Kerryon – A2. Get You Down

Kerryon - 1971 Early Morning Contemplations (Private. Us)

Music and Lyrics _ Kerry Keathing
"percy's Song By Bob Dylan

Kerryon
Lead vocal , Guitar - Kerry Keating
Percussion , Harmony - Richard Brodeur

Producer and Enginner - Dave Pike
Back cover Desigh - Lin and RIch
Recorded September 2, 1971
Creative Sound Studio, Eas Hartford, Conn,


It was very rare and expensive , I only saw the auction once in 2016. And I do not see it again.
The biggest attraction of this album is the beautiful cover art. How would they have thought to use it to cover the snake's pattern?
People say that The moment people feel the most beautiful when they feel Fractal's law. The Fractal Law is a study of geometric shapes in which the entire shape of a shape is repeated exactly as a small part of a shape is enlarged.
If you look closely at the pattern of the snake, you can see patterns that repeat infinitely.
it is obvious that it is a unique and well made cover.

On the contrary, music is not original style, it is a pity that I feel like I'm singing along with Bob Dylan's style. Kerryon from East Hartford. According to the credits on the back cover, I guess that it is a group of two people.

Bantam – B2. William Taylor

Bantam ‎– 1973 Bantam (CRS, UK)

Duo formed in Liverpool, England in 1972

Mick Kraus (guitar, vocals)
Richard Rees (guitar, vocals)
Mike Le Voi (engineer, producer)

All selections written by Bantam - 40 copies pressed - recorded 1972/1973
